TIM O' REAGAN

Tim O' Reagan

2006-11-20

This solo debut release from sabbatical Jayhawks’s drummer Tim O’Reagan proves that he can do more than just keep beat. While the band was/is active, O’Reagan does some of the songwriting, but here he gets the job done by himself…with the help of a rather large list of fellow musicians, including his mom (violin) and dad (whistle), and featuring Gary Louris, Marc Perlman and Mark Olson from the Jayhawks, and former Son Volt bassist Jim Boquist. His music is an interesting blend of good alternative country with the lighter side of classic rock. Regardless, there’s a whole lot of music in this album. Some playable tracks are 1 “These Things,” 4 “Highway Flowers,” and 6 “That’s the Game.” -Jake Burritt
